Industrial Applications of Epoxydihydrolinalool

Industry Application Process
Fragrance Industry Formulation of floral fragrance compounds Used as an intermediate or directly incorporated into perfume and cosmetic fragrance formulations
Cosmetics Fragrance enhancer Incorporated into daily-use products such as lotions, creams, and shampoos to impart a fresh floral scent
Food Industry Ingredient in food flavorings (used within permitted limits) Applied in the formulation of fruit- and floral-type food flavorings, compliant with regulatory standards including GB 2760
Fine Chemicals Intermediate for synthesizing other fragrance compounds Processed via reduction, esterification, and other reactions to synthesize derivatives of linalool or complex fragrance molecules

Manufacturing Quality Control of Epoxydihydrolinalool

Test Item Common Testing Methods Method Overview
Content Determination Gas Chromatography (GC) Uses capillary column gas chromatography with a hydrogen flame ionization detector (FID) to quantify oxidized linalool content by comparing with standard substances. Features high separation efficiency, good sensitivity, and excellent reproducibility.
Impurity Analysis Gas Chromatography-Mass Spectrometry (GC-MS) Combines the separation capability of GC with the structural identification ability of MS, used to identify and characterize impurities in oxidized linalool, such as isomers and degradation products.
Purity Analysis High-Performance Liquid Chromatography (HPLC) Suitable for thermally unstable or non-volatile oxidation derivatives. Uses a reversed-phase column with UV or refractive index detection for purity evaluation.
Moisture Content Karl Fischer Titration Determines trace moisture in the sample based on the quantitative reaction of iodine and sulfur dioxide with water in methanol, ensuring product stability.
Relative Density Pycnometer Method or Digital Density Meter Measures the ratio of sample mass to volume at a specified temperature (e.g., 20°C) to determine whether the product meets the standard density range.
Refractive Index Refractometry Determined using an Abbe refractometer at a standard temperature (e.g., 20°C), serving as an auxiliary criterion for the purity and composition of oxidized linalool.
Acid Value Acid-Base Titration Using ethanol as solvent, titrates free acids in the sample with standard sodium hydroxide solution, calculating the milligrams of KOH consumed per gram of sample, reflecting oxidation level and storage stability.
Color Colorimeter Method or Visual Color Comparison Evaluates color changes in oxidized linalool caused by oxidation or impurities using platinum-cobalt standard solutions or a colorimeter.
Residual Solvents Headspace Gas Chromatography (HS-GC) Determines organic solvents (e.g., ethanol, acetone) possibly remaining from the manufacturing process, ensuring compliance with pharmacopoeia or food safety standards.
Microbial Limits Microbial Limit Test Performs total aerobic microbial count, total yeast and mold count, and testing for specified microorganisms (e.g., Escherichia coli) according to pharmacopoeia or cosmetic standards to ensure hygiene and safety.

Technical Specifications of Epoxydihydrolinalool

Test Item Specification
Appearance Colorless to pale yellow liquid
Purity >=98.5%
Water Content (KF) <=0.5%
Total Impurities <=1.5%
Single Impurity <=0.5%
Refractive Index (n20/D) 1.472–1.476
Optical Rotation -10° to +10° (c=1, in ethanol)
Odor Characteristic floral odor
